About 1,410,000 results
Open links in new tab
  1. Breadth First Search or BFS for a Graph in Python

    Jul 23, 2025 · Following are the implementations of simple Breadth First Traversal from a given source. The implementation uses adjacency list representation of graphs. STL\'s list container is used to …

  2. Breadth-First Search in Python: A Guide with Examples

    Oct 30, 2024 · Discover breadth-first search in Python, a powerful algorithm for finding the shortest path in unweighted graphs. Learn about its advantages and applications.

  3. Breadth First Search in Python (with Code) | BFS Algorithm

    Dec 1, 2023 · Here we will study what breadth-first search in python is, understand how it works with its algorithm, implementation with python code, and the corresponding output to it.

  4. Breadth-First Search (BFS) in Python: A Comprehensive Guide

    Mar 17, 2025 · In Python, implementing BFS can be straightforward and has numerous applications, such as finding the shortest path in a graph, solving puzzles, and analyzing network structures. This …

  5. Breadth First Search in Python: An Ultimate Guide - Sky Larkix

    Oct 4, 2025 · Let’s dive headfirst into the world of BFS in Python, where graphs meet grace. Breadth First Search is a graph traversal algorithm. It explores neighbors level by level, ensuring that all …

  6. How To Implement Breadth-First-Search in Python - Towards Dev

    Jan 10, 2025 · We have now succesfully implemented Breadth First Search in Python, and we have used it on both a tree-structure and an undirected graph. In a following article, we will look at how to …

  7. Breadth First Search or BFS for a Graph - GeeksforGeeks

    Dec 6, 2025 · Breadth First Search (BFS) is a graph traversal algorithm that starts from a source node and explores the graph level by level. First, it visits all nodes directly adjacent to the source. Then, it …

  8. How to implement a breadth-first search in Python - Educative

    Breadth-first search (BFS) is a graph traversal algorithm that explores all nodes at the current level before moving to the next. BFS can be implemented using a queue to manage the exploration order. …

  9. Implementing Breadth-First Search (BFS) in Python

    Aug 18, 2024 · In Python, BFS can be implemented using a queue to maintain the nodes to be explored. The algorithm initializes by enqueuing the starting node and marking it as visited. It then repeatedly …

  10. Breadth First Search (BFS) Algorithm in Python - datagy

    Jan 1, 2024 · In this tutorial, we delved into the foundational concept of Breadth-First Search (BFS) in graph traversal using Python. BFS prioritizes exploring all neighbors at the current level before …